> Hi Ruud.
> It is true - the 60 spokes touch the front drums. This is bad news, not 
> only
> because of the paint getting scraped but because the slight bending of the
> spokes against the drum as they flex stresses them. The spokes are 
> supposed
> to be in tension all the time.  Bending them whilst in tension and flexing
> (such as when cornering) could cause failure.
>
> The cars were originally fitted with 48 spokes as you suggest.  You will
> need 72 spoke wheels I'm afraid (ouch).

> Can someone on the list help me with some information on the following.
>
> The inner spokes of my 60 spoke wheels are just touching the front brake
> drums of my BN4. This causes the paint to be damaged on the drums. I think
> that when leaving the works, the car had 48 spoke wheels. Could it be that
> these hubs only fit the 48 spoke wheels? Do I need different hubs for 60
> spoke wheels?
